The Detriments of Social Media in Personal Injury Claims

If you are like most people, you have probably posted something in the past that you regretted or that caused more problems than it was worth. Posting about your personal injury case, no matter the type, and even other details of your life will potentially be detrimental to your claim. The biggest problem with social media use while trying to settle or litigate a personal injury claim is that you can reveal something that brings the facts of your case into doubt. A skilled Georgia personal injury attorney will tell you that it is best to stay off social media for the duration of your claim.
